The Club for Growth, which has been adamant in its opposition to Donald Trump based on a number of his tax and trade positions, is seeing huge fundraising numbers over the last several weeks.
The Club For Growth Action PAC saw a four-fold increase in fundraising last month as attack ads against Donald Trump intensified,
Politico reports.
The PAC had its largest take of the 2016 election cycle, raising $4 million in February, up from less than $1 million a month earlier. In December, it raised just $162,416, according to Politico, as it realized that Trump could be the nominee.
The anti-tax group struck out against Trump last fall "while many GOP donors sat on their hands,"
Politico said.
